MOTORCYCLEPEDIA, founded in 2010, is a small nonprofit in the Arts, Culture & Humanities sector that reported $361K in total revenue in fiscal year 2024. Revenue fell 43% from the prior year — a significant decline worth monitoring. Expenses of $484K exceeded revenue, resulting in a 34% operating deficit.

Mission

MOTORCYCLEPEDIA EXISTS TO HOUSE A COLLECTION OF MOTORCYCLES, BICYCLES, AND MEMORABILIA THAT SHOWS OUR WORLDWIDE COMMUNITY THE PAST, PRESENT, AND FUTURE, OUR WORK, AND HOW WE ALL STAY CONNECTED. MOTORCYCLEPEDIA SERVES AN AUDIENCE OF ALL AGES AND COMMUNITIES BY CONNECTING GENERATIONS WHILE PRESENTING COMPREHENSIVE EXHIBITS AND HOUSING COMMONALITIES SPANNING OVER A CENTURY. MEMORABILIA, ADVERTISING AND ARTIFACTS COMBINE USING MOTORCYCLES AND BICYCLES FROM EACH DISTINCT PERIOD OF TIME WHERE THE PUBLIC CAN LOOK, EXPLORE AND LEARN.
